You are currently browsing the category archive for the 'Tecnologia' category.
En esto hemos estao currando los últimos meses…
El portal de royalmail.com se rediseñó por completo a todos los niveles (aunque estamos en fase “interim”, de modo que lo nuevo nuevo verá la luz en apenas 1 mes), y he de decir que ha sido un proyecto realmente interesante. Sigo odiando los CMS’s, pero la verdad es que ha incluido de todo un poco, código, arquitectura, webservices, bd, escenarios para suministrar contenido inteligente según el usuario/grupos, y mil detalles más que lo han hecho muy interesante.
Lo mejor de todo es que ha sido todo muy nuevo, y el “lavado de cara” no ha dejado indiferente a nadie. Para ser sinceros es la primera vez que estoy en el corazón de una empresa tan grande. Somos una pequeña parte (ebusiness) del espectro de la compañía, pero las cifras que manejan son realmente asombrosas (el portal por ejemplo recibe una media diaria de 7 millones de visitas, llegando en navidades a superar las 20 millones), y en el fondo tu trabajo acaba siendo algo que mucha gente en UK usa. Es muy curioso ver a veces en los cyber, en las casas de los vecinos (porque no hay cortinas, como ya sabréis a estas alturas) o en los starbucks como la gente está usando precisamente lo que has hecho en el último mes.
Supongo que estoy contento con lo que hago, y que lo peor de un trabajo es tener la sensación de “aburrimiento” o “estancamiento”. Hace un año no sabía lo que era ATG o Dynamo. Hoy es la arquitectura con la que trabajo. No dejar de aprender es lo que creo que motiva a tirar palante.
… así que a seguir palante … ¿nuevo episodio? Creo que ya va tocando…
Currently playing in iTunes: Wild Horses by Rolling Stones
(pedazo de canción)
Todo el mundo quiere uno. Es “cool“, “fancy” y algunas lenguas viperinas lo tachan incluso de un poco “posh“…
Yo la verdad es que sigo sin encontrarle el punto. Sobre todo por la pasta que las puñeteras compañías arrancan a las personas. Y peor aun cuando incluso aquí en O2 las libras acaban en los bolsos del Villalonga (que desde hace ya bastante no esta en la presidencia) de turno…
El dichoso aparato que pretende hacer la vida más fácil a todo el mundo acaba atando, literalmente, a cada uno de los usuarios a contratos, tarifas y permanencias con las que puedes flipar. Cada día esto me quema más, cuando hablábamos hace ya unos añitos (me hago mayor) de la “era de la comunicación”, estar “conectado” sigue suponiendo un desembolso realmente importante de pasta, y de aceptar condiciones que a mí me siguen pareciendo de todo menos legales.
Es “faeminoycansadiesco”, es como aquello de “hay que pasarlo mal para luego cuando lo pasas bien decir, joder que mal lo pasaba y que bien lo estoy pasando”. ¿Que no? Contemos cuantas veces aparece la palabra “libre”, “libertad”, “más libre que nunca“, “un poco más libre”, “gratis” o esos símbolos como palomas volando, espacios abiertos, casas sonrientes…
Bueno pero vamos a dejar ya de tanto darles caña a estos “pobres”. Al menos se gastan sus cuartos en anuncios, que no están nada mal. El caso es que el pasado viernes 11 (estaréis hartos de haberlo escuchado ya) en la tienda de O2 de Angel había una bonita cola a las 8:40 de la mañana.


Y a las 3 horas ya no tenían ningún teléfono en stock. Parece además que tuvieron bastantes problemas a la hora de activarlos.
En fin, sea como fuere, a los de Cupertino les ha salido muy bien la jugada, y es que aquello de “cualquier publicidad, buena o mala, es publicidad” es más cierto que 2 y 2 son 5.
Currently playing in iTunes: I Want A Little Girl by Lou Donaldson
Vale, se que ha llegado algo tarde pero aun quedan 30 minutos.
Así que post ultra-rápido, si queréis podeis ir a la web de rojadirecta.com y ahí, en la programación, podéis ver el link para acceder al Sporting de Gijón – Eibar.
Bueno además no viene nada mal para ver todo lo demás relacionado con deporte.
De esta suben, vaya que si! Todos con el Sporting!!!!
El otro día pasando por delante de la Apple Store de Regent´s Street, pillé el calendario de eventos para este mes de Junio.
Normalmente no dejan de ser “workshops” de los productos de la empresa de la manzana, iLife, iPhone, etc, etc…
Pero me encuentro que este mes hay algunas novedades muy muy interesantes. Sin ir más lejos, este fin de semana lo han llenado de eventos relacionados con diferentes artistas madrileños. Mañana por ejemplo de 6 a 8 hay una sesión con el DJ Tony Martinez (mmmmm, no tengo claro de que va), y el sabado hay exposiciones y proyección de cortos, todos relacionados de alguna manera con Madrid (de ahí lo de A Weekend in Madrid).
Ayer (no me pude pasar por el curro
) varios grupos actuaron desde las 2 de la tarde hasta las 8, no especialmente conocidos pero todos en la misma onda pop-rock. No tengo claro si puede llegar a sonar bien en la sala de presentaciones de la tienda, o si lo hacen en alguna otra zona, así que si me puedo pasar a alguno saldremos de dudas.

Si quereis ver los próximos eventos, no hay más que pasarse por la web de apple en la sección de la tienda de regents, donde día a día se pueden consultar por horas, reservar en el caso de que sean de aforo limitado (esto ocurre muchas veces cuando hay un artista conocido que explica como usar un determinado programa, o cuando algún gurú de programas como Final Cut o Motion da una “clase magistral”), y obtener más información sobre cada uno de ellos. También disponen de una columna de “highlighted events” donde aparecen aquellos que se salen de lo habitual, como lo es el “A Weekend in Madrid”…
Currently playing in iTunes: Karma police by Radiohead
Aquí sentado esperando en la puerta de embarque, me doy cuenta de que internet de forma ridícula sigue siendo algo carísimo.
Si no recuerdo mal el año pasado en alguno de los de EEUU que pisé (Philadelphia y NY), no había estas restricciones, pero en Europa parece que todavía hay que cobrar por enviar un correo, ver un video en youtube o usar el jabber…
Así que ahora mismo tengo 4 redes “abiertas” pero obviamente no puedo acceder a nada salvo que utilice el proxy de pago.

Y este es uno de los ejemplos de cuanto nos puede costar…
1h, 3.95 libras…; 1 día, 5.95, y si viajas mucho 19 al mes.

No se, no entiendo el negocio. Si al menos los precios fueran razonables, me lo pensaría, pero 4 libras por una hora mientras espero y quiero leer un correo o charlar por jabber, me parece una pasada.
En toda empresa en que te contratan, suele ser común el tener que pasar un tiempo de “test”. Aquí mi plazo eran 3 meses con mi empresa, y de 6 con RoyalMail.
Esto es lo que hace que el viernes entrase con una tarjetita como esta

Y que hoy lo haya hecho con esta

Como veis lo de los dos apellidos no es que les confunda, es que no pueden con ello. Por eso en el banco soy “Felix AlonsoN” (me cansé de pedir que quitasen la N, pero ahí sigue), y aquí soy Felix Rodriguez. (Hoy seguro que mi madre estará mucho más orgullosa
)
Por cierto que hay tarjetitas para todos. A cualquier hora de curro si nos paseamos por cualquier calle cercana a oficinas, vemos a todo ente con la cinta colgada del cuello. Hasta los guajes en las escuelas las llevan, gente que barre las calles, mensajeros, oficinistas…
Hasta que nos pongan algún otro tipo de implante que reemplace a la biométrica, que estoy seguro que no tardará… (fin momento freak)
Hoy en el curro ocurre algo curioso, algo que no estoy muy acostumbrado a ver en el pasado.
Me han “encargado” explicar como funciona el portal, servers, conexiones… en definitiva como manejar toda esta infraestructura. (A buena parte van jejejeje
)
Bueno, tengo que mostrar todo esto a un “especialista de css”. Para los no-tan-técnicos las css´s son ficheros que contienen información sobre los estilos que vemos en una web (colores, fuentes, disposicion de datos… mil cosas más). Pero en realidad es una tarea que nunca he visto aislada. Nunca conocí a una persona que “sólo” maneje estos ficheros (y no incluya otras tareas como diseño).
También decir que este apartado puede suponer el 3% del proyecto final (si comparamos con la cantidad de desarrollo de j2ee, jsp, …)
Ya es la segunda vez que esto ocurre. Tenemos un release de un proyecto cercano (22 de Mayo) y ante posibles problemas de fechas y para cerrar de forma “profesional” este apartado, RoyalMail contrata por 3-4 días a esta persona (que además viene de bastante lejos por lo que me ha dicho, de las tierras de Richmond).
Me resultaría curiosísimo saber las cifras que se manejan… ¿cuanto puede valer el know-how de esta persona para contratarle 4 días?
Creo que toda la gente con la que trabajé anteriormente tiene muchos más conocimientos generales, sin llegar a profundizar hasta tal punto. (y con todos mis respetos, he tratado con “Super Gurús” que deberían bajarse un poco del “guindo”… la época de trabajar para el Principado fue donde aprendí que nadie sabe de nada hasta que lo demuestre. Desde entonces no me creo ni una palabra de nadie hasta que lo “vea funcionar”
).
Currently playing in iTunes: Naked by Extreme
Todos conoceréis a estas alturas el dichoso iPhone, el télefono de Apple.
En UK salió a la venta hace ya bastantes meses (no recuerdo bien, pero creo que justo cuando yo aparecí por aquí), y tuvo una buena aceptación por parte del público. De todos modos no es un juguete especialmente barato, y, lo peor de todo, las sangrantes compañías telefónicas (en este caso O2, propiedad de nuestra querida Telefónica) siguen en sus 13 de amarrar al personal.
Hasta hace poco, el “trato” era de pagar 269 libras por el cacharro, y 18 meses de nada a 35 libras mensuales. Eso sí, minutos gratis, sms´s gratis, y lo mejor de todo, conexión a la red ilimitada. (Dejemos de lado si EDGE es lentísimo o si 3G aparecerá en breve…)
Pues bien, hace unas 2 semanas, O2 decide rebajar 100 librazas su iPhone de 8gb. Así que se nos queda en 169 libras. Un precio realmente bueno, para el cacharro que conseguimos.
Yo, por desgracia, sigo sin poder -o mejor dicho, querer- pillarlo, porque quién sabe si pasaré 18 meses más aquí. Con todos mis respetos, en la era de la comunicación masiva (que cursi y que de documental me ha quedado esto), estas limitaciones de no poder usarlo en otro sitio me parecen absurdas…
Pero sin desviarnos del tema, el sábado mi amiguete Nick se compró uno y ya le dijeron “tienes suerte, nos queda alguno en stock”. Hoy por la mañana fui para ver si me agenciaba uno, liberarlo y mandárselo a God.
“No nos queda ni uno”… probaré en alguna otra… pero ojo al aparato -que ciertamente es una gozada- en los próximos meses… Por lo pronto, me he decidido a pillar una licencia de desarrollador, y a utilizar el SDK con XCode… todo ello en ObjetiveC – Cocoa (link aqui de un buen -pero no muy actualizado- blog de cocoa), de lo cualo, una vez más, uno debe de bajarse manuales, ejemplos, compilar, equivocarse, arrancar, diseñar, conectar a BBDD… odiosa la vida de un informático (aunque este caso sea por gusto y “porsiacaso” en el futuro esto es más interesante)
La foto es cutre (como todas las que hago) pero podemos ver “Asturiano en Londres” perfectamente…

Currently playing in iTunes: This Dying Soul by Dream Theater
Advierto: entrada sólo para gente del género antihumano
y aun así es pesadísima!
Esta noche se hizo “pública” la parte en la que estuve trabajando las últimas 5-6 semanas.
Se trata básicamente de un proceso de optimización del portal de royalmail.com, lo han dividido en 3 fases, son como 9-10 subproyectos, y esta primera ha sido la más “grande” de todas.
Diferencias de trabajar en IT´s España – RoyalMail eBusiness (puesto que es el único sitio en el que he trabajado), a nivel técnico no muchas, pero a nivel de organización, muy muy diferentes.
A nivel técnico nada nuevo que contar, trabajamos con ATG, que básicamente es un gestor de contenidos centrado en e-commerce (y por dentro es muy similar a Vignette, portlets, droplets, capas por aquí y por allá…) Bueno, el rollo de siempre.
A nivel gestión del proyecto, impresionado me he quedado (gratamente). Lo primero, para arrancar es un balance del proyecto en sí. La documentación es digna de ver. Me gustaría poder ponerla porque el estudio no pasa simplemente por párrafos y más párrafos de lo que va a hacer la aplicación. Se aportan posibles soluciones en pseudo-codigo, e incluso se relacionan las clases que se van a tener que crear. En este punto, siento decir que es de gran ayuda para el desarrollador, el “gran olvidado” en las transacciones españolas.
Tiempo para el developing muy muy amplio (se agradece!). Y donde viene el infierno es en el proceso de signs-off.

Asi que tenemos lo siguiente. Para comenzar, 15 (si, 15) entornos de desarrollo. El programador tiene cancha para toquetear todo del sistema (via ssh). Acceso a bbdd. Una vez completado el desarrollo (trabajando en paralelo con la gente de contenidos si es necesario), se realizan las peticiones de firma:
i. Sign-off de la gente de accesibilidad y usabilidad (DDA). Cualquier pequeño defecto en el gui, o la no-optimización de css´s, … nos para el proceso. Es decir, es un muro tan grande como el de la eficiencia del código o el diseño de la bbdd. Si no te firman (y no lo harán si no es PERFECTO), no pasas al punto ii
ii. Sign-off de los gurús de programación (DA). Revisión del código desarrollado, sean jsp´s, .java, .sql, … El algoritmo de generación de menús se revisó hasta 6 veces, llegando a una versión final implementada recursivamente.
iii. Sign-off de Support Transition. Una vez que el proyecto vea la luz, cualquier incidencia no forma parte del grupo de desarrollo (PTT – Portal Technical Team, donde estoy), sino que va a para a manos de la gente de CSC. Para ello, conferencia telefónica con CSC-India / Londres. 2h30′ explicando que se hizo, porque el código es así o porque se usan esas tablas en la bbdd. En definitiva, transmitir todo lo hecho. Si no lo ven claro, no hay firma, y se para el proceso, pudiendo pedir revisarse por los DA.
iv. Sign-off de testing. Applabs se encarga de realizar pruebas de regresión sobre todo lo que el proyecto haya modificado, o en el caso de ser demasiado general, scripts eternos de regresión total de las diferentes comunidades del portal. Los errores son comunicados a PTT, así como las trazas de eficiencia.
Con las 4 firmas, pasamos a los estados. El control de estas fases es obra de los gatekeepers (CSC)
i. Acceptance. Como desarrollador ya no se puede tocar nada de nada. Se comprueba que todo es correcto y das tu sign-off a los gkps. Se requiere, de nuevo, una firma del grupo de testing y de DDA.
ii. Staging. Pasa previo a productivo. De nuevo necesita de firma de testing. Se hace un volcado del entorno de productivo a todos los entornos (desarrollo, acceptance y staging), y se modifica toda la configuración con nuestros requerimientos.
iii. Productivo. Argh… al fin..
Por supuesto, todo esto supervisado además por el Jefe de Proyecto asignado, y los Team Headers.
Resumiendo, llevar algo al “directo” es tedioso, pesado y enfermizo. Pero asegura al 100% que si algo va a fallar, es algo realmente difícil de reproducir. Lo más curioso es que un DDA (acc./usabilidad) tiene el mismo peso que un gatekeeper (y en las dos vertientes, profesional y personalmente, de hecho los DDA´s están cobrando mucho mucho más dinero que muchos de nosotros).
Recuerdo que en el Principado se “intentaba” hacer algo parecido con una organización parecida, pero, 1o, la gente aquí tiene muy claro que es lo que tiene que hacer, y COMO lo tiene que hacer.
Y lo más importante, no existe nadie que pueda decidir saltarse una firma o pasar a otro entorno “porque me da la gana” o “porque tenemos que sacar esto pasado mañana”. La máxima parece ser “saquemos un producto de mucha ‘calidad’” en lugar de “saquemoslo rápido que no llegamos a las fechas”.
Bueno ya estuvo bien, prometo nunca más aburrir con el trabajo, pero había que hacerlo
Currently playing in iTunes: Clowns by Goldfrapp
Ayer me acerqué a la Apple Store en Regent´s Street. Cada día tienen unos 10 “seminarios” de 1h de duración que resultan muy interesantes.

Concretamente me quedé al de Garage Band, con el que ya anteriormente había grabado algunas que otras cosas (como los tracks del corto de Eva Gallego, “Normas de la Casa”). El programa en sí, me parece de lo mejor, sencillo y potente, ideal para lo que uno necesita, sin tener que pasar por la curva de aprendizaje de Cubase, Logic, …
Pero bueno, a lo que voy, estos “cursos” resultan muy interesantes. Aunque es cierto que la gran mayoría son muy básicos (pasar de PC a Mac, Itunes, Iphone…), existen algunos otros realmente interesantes, de la rama “pro”, como puede ser el Final Cut o el DVD Studio.
Todos ellos son completamente gratuitos, aunque los segundos se necesita registrar en la web de apple, y tras ello, reservar un “asiento” en el foro.

Apple se marca un tanto y se acerca mucho a la gente de esta manera, y parece que poco a poco lo va consiguiendo. La gran mayoría de gente que conozco tiene un portatil mac, ya no contamos el tema ipod porque no se ve otra cosa.
Siguiendo con el tema de ordenadores, Lotojet me ha pasado un par de direcciones para visitar en los cuales me comenta que se puede conseguir material de Amiga. Sin dudarlo me pasaré este fin de semana y a ver con que me vuelvo…
Currently playing in iTunes: Ser Asturianu by Nuberu
(que? uno tiene morriña, que pasa)

Comentarios recientes